Missing expense growth. Dollars removed from investments can't compound eventually. By way of example, if you take a $20,000 loan at age fifty five with a regular 5-yr repayment time period, you may steadily reinvest The cash but miss out on its entire growth likely.

Last of all, if anyone has little discretionary take-house spend before getting out a 401(k) loan, then getting out the loan might be a nasty conclusion. It is because 401(k) loan payments really are a paycheck deduction and would read more further more diminish the amount of discretionary revenue They're taking household every month.

Employing a 401(k) loan for elective fees like leisure or items is just not a balanced pattern. In most cases, it would be better to leave your retirement financial savings totally invested and discover An additional source of hard cash.

A lot of 401(k)s allow loan requests being made by using a few clicks on an internet site, and you'll have resources within your hand in a couple of days, with full privacy. Just one innovation now getting adopted by some designs is actually a debit card, by which various loans may be manufactured right away in little amounts.
